The set looks cool overall, but as already said, the power level is maybe a bit high.
The mechanic, Warped, while definitely a unique one, seems rather weird tho and i dont like it too much. Its basically mostly on taunts, so your opponent can either wait it out or go through a big pile of stats, im not feeling it. I do like the combo with deathrattle, tho some cards with it are questionable.

Shaman
Elemental Legacy: Beyond busted, i mean how hard is to fulfill the condition lol. Make it a 4-cost and then maybe.
Water Revenant: It can have lower stats, since unless silenced, it will keep coming back.
Windcaller: While a cute design, kinda lessens Al'akir a bit, and potentially a bit too strong follow-up with Bloodlust, if opponent cant remove the tokens.
Elemental Invocations are strong spells, you treat is as if you get some random willy-nilly spell, meaning you dont account for their value in the generators very much. Each of the generators should cost (1) more mana at least.
Zenas: I like the idea of this card, but it might be too strong given the versatility. You have an option to pick a perfect answer each turn, that feels like too much. There would 100% be ppl who would screw the options all the time (hell pick right or left is too difficult for some :D), but for experienced players this would offer an extreme advantage.
